You get a 404 because the other communities haven’t been added to your instance yet. To make communities and posts from other instances visible, someone has to manually add them first. You can do this by heading over to feddit.nl, taking the link of any community you wish to add, and then pasting that link into the search bar of your home instance. At that point the community should finally appear and you can subscribe to it. Hope this helped!
